Konwertuj pliki PS do XLSX za pomocą GroupDocs.Conversion dla .NET
Wstęp
Czy chcesz przekonwertować pliki PostScript (PS) do formatu Excel? To typowe zadanie można sprawnie wykonać za pomocą GroupDocs.Conversion dla .NET. W tym przewodniku przeprowadzimy Cię przez proces konwersji PS do XLSX przy użyciu C#. Na koniec zrozumiesz:
- Jak wykonać konwersję z pliku PS do pliku Excel.
- Konfigurowanie GroupDocs.Conversion dla .NET w projekcie.
- Praktyczne zastosowania i wskazówki dotyczące optymalizacji wydajności.
- Rozwiązywanie typowych problemów.
Wymagania wstępne
Przed rozpoczęciem upewnij się, że masz następujące rzeczy:
Wymagane biblioteki i zależności
- GroupDocs.Conversion dla .NET: Zainstaluj wersję 25.3.0 za pomocą Menedżera pakietów NuGet lub .NET CLI.
Wymagania dotyczące konfiguracji środowiska
- Środowisko programistyczne AC# (np. Visual Studio).
- Podstawowa wiedza na temat obsługi plików w języku C#.
Wymagania wstępne dotyczące wiedzy
- Znajomość podstawowych pojęć i składni programowania w języku C#.
Konfigurowanie GroupDocs.Conversion dla .NET
Do użycia GroupDocs.Konwersja w swoim projekcie zacznij od zainstalowania go:
Konsola Menedżera Pakietów NuGet
Install-Package GroupDocs.Conversion -Version 25.3.0
Interfejs wiersza poleceń .NET
dotnet add package GroupDocs.Conversion --version 25.3.0
Etapy uzyskania licencji
- Bezpłatna wersja próbna:Rozpocznij od bezpłatnego okresu próbnego, aby poznać funkcje.
- Licencja tymczasowa:W razie potrzeby należy złożyć wniosek o dłuższy okres poza okresem próbnym.
- Zakup:Jeśli jesteś zadowolony, zakup licencję do użytku komercyjnego.
Podstawowa inicjalizacja i konfiguracja
Po zainstalowaniu zainicjuj GroupDocs.Conversion w swojej aplikacji C#:
using System;
using GroupDocs.Conversion;
class Program
{
static void Main(string[] args)
{
// Zainicjuj konwerter za pomocą ścieżki pliku wejściowego PS
using (var converter = new Converter("input.ps"))
{
Console.WriteLine("Conversion setup complete.");
}
}
}
Przewodnik wdrażania
W tej sekcji dowiesz się, jak przekonwertować plik PS do formatu XLSX.
Ładowanie i konwertowanie pliku
Przegląd
Załaduj plik PostScript (PS) i przekonwertuj go na arkusz kalkulacyjny programu Excel (.xlsx).
Kroki konwersji
1. Załaduj plik PS Podaj ścieżkę do pliku wejściowego PS:
string inputFilePath = "YOUR_DOCUMENT_DIRECTORY/input.ps";
2. Skonfiguruj opcje konwersji Ustaw opcje konwersji specyficzne dla formatu XLSX za pomocą opcji GroupDocs.Conversion.
using GroupDocs.Conversion.Options.Convert;
var convertOptions = new SpreadsheetConvertOptions();
Ten SpreadsheetConvertOptions
Klasa umożliwia personalizację, np. określanie nazw arkuszy i innych właściwości.
3. Wykonaj konwersję Wykonaj proces konwersji i zapisz wynik do pliku XLSX:
using (var converter = new Converter(inputFilePath))
{
var outputFile = "YOUR_DOCUMENT_DIRECTORY/output.xlsx";
// Konwertuj i zapisz dokument PS jako XLSX
converter.Convert(outputFile, convertOptions);
Console.WriteLine("Conversion completed successfully.");
}
Ten fragment kodu demonstruje ładowanie pliku PS, ustawianie opcji konwersji dla plików Excel i wykonywanie konwersji. Convert
Metoda ta zajmuje się transformacją formatu dokumentu.
Porady dotyczące rozwiązywania problemów
- Problemy ze ścieżką pliku: Upewnij się, że ścieżki wejściowe i wyjściowe są poprawnie określone.
- Niezgodność wersji biblioteki: Sprawdź, czy używasz wersji 25.3.0, aby uniknąć problemów ze zgodnością.
Zastosowania praktyczne
Funkcję tę można zastosować w różnych scenariuszach:
- Integracja danych:Konwertuj starsze dokumenty PS do programu Excel w celu analizy danych.
- Rozwiązania archiwalne: Archiwizuj stare formaty dokumentów, konwertując je do formatów o większej dostępności, takich jak XLSX.
- Zautomatyzowane przepływy pracy:Zintegruj ten proces konwersji ze zautomatyzowanymi systemami obsługującymi masowe transformacje dokumentów.
Rozważania dotyczące wydajności
Aby uzyskać optymalną wydajność:
- Optymalizacja wykorzystania zasobów:Monitoruj wykorzystanie pamięci, aby zapobiec wyciekom, zwłaszcza podczas przetwarzania dużych plików.
- Przetwarzanie asynchroniczne:Wdrożenie metod asynchronicznych dla operacji nieblokujących.
- Przetwarzanie wsadowe:Konwertuj dokumenty w partiach, aby skutecznie zarządzać obciążeniem systemu.
Praktyki te zapewniają skuteczną konwersję i zarządzanie zasobami w aplikacjach .NET przy użyciu GroupDocs.Conversion.
Wniosek
Gratulacje z okazji wdrożenia konwersji PS do XLSX z GroupDocs.Conversion dla .NET! Skonfigurowałeś bibliotekę, zrozumiałeś jej konfigurację i wykonałeś konwersje plików. Aby jeszcze bardziej rozwinąć swoje umiejętności:
- Poznaj dodatkowe funkcje GroupDocs.Conversion.
- Eksperymentuj z różnymi formatami dokumentów i opcjami konwersji.
Gotowy na kolejny krok? Spróbuj wdrożyć to rozwiązanie w rzeczywistym projekcie lub poznaj bardziej zaawansowane możliwości GroupDocs.Conversion.
Sekcja FAQ
Do czego służy GroupDocs.Conversion for .NET?
- Służy do konwersji różnych formatów plików, m.in. PS do XLSX, w aplikacjach .NET.
Jak uzyskać bezpłatną licencję próbną na GroupDocs.Conversion?
- Zacznij od bezpłatnego okresu próbnego na stronie GroupDocs, a jeśli to konieczne, złóż wniosek o tymczasową licencję.
Czy mogę konwertować inne typy dokumentów za pomocą tej biblioteki?
- Tak, obsługuje wiele formatów plików poza PS i XLSX.
Co zrobić, jeśli konwersja się nie powiedzie?
- Sprawdź ścieżkę pliku wejściowego i upewnij się, że używasz zgodnych wersji GroupDocs.Conversion.
Jak mogę zoptymalizować wydajność podczas konwersji dużych plików?
- Stosuj metody asynchroniczne, monitoruj wykorzystanie pamięci i rozważ wykorzystanie przetwarzania wsadowego w celu zwiększenia wydajności.
Zasoby
- Dokumentacja: Dokumentacja konwersji GroupDocs
- Odniesienie do API: Odwołanie do API GroupDocs
- Pobierać: Pliki do pobrania GroupDocs
- Zakup: Kup GroupDocs
- Bezpłatna wersja próbna: Wypróbuj bezpłatną wersję próbną
- Licencja tymczasowa: Uzyskaj tymczasową licencję
- Wsparcie: Forum wsparcia GroupDocs